Sea level anomaly



  • Data: daily near real-time and reprocessed data from the Copernicus Marine Service satellite products in the European Seas (L4, 1/8º).
  • Diagnostics: maps and timeseries of regional daily means (since 2020) - monthly means (since 2015) - annual means and trends (since 1993).
  • Variable: the sea level anomaly is the sea surface height above mean sea surface (w.r.t. the period 1993-2012).
